Finite Element Analysis of Fiber-Reinforced Iron-Boron Alloy

Article Preview

Abstract:

The Finite element analysis model of fiber-reinforced iron-boron alloy was established in this article. Effects of the fiber properties on residual thermal stress and tensile strength of the composites were calculated. Composites with different fibers were calculated and comparatively studied.
